What is Jungle Justice?
Jungle justice is the act of a mob taking the law into their own hands by violently punishing suspected criminals without legal trial—often resulting in beatings, lynching, or burning of the accused.
According to Amnesty International, at least 555 deaths from mob violence in 363 documented incidents between January 2012 and August 2023 in Nigeria alone.
Jungle justice incidents
Innocent victims
Hunters mistakenly identified as kidnappers were burned alive, highlighting the dangers of false accusations.
Mental illness misunderstood
A mentally ill woman was killed after being wrongly accused of child theft.
Rapid misinformation
A seven-year-old boy was lynched for stealing Garri (cassava powder) in Lagos.
Lives destroyed
Innocent people face brutal deaths due to mob mentality and lack of proper justice systems.

AntiJJ mobile application
AntiJJ is a mobile app is a proposed solution designed to combat jungle justice by enabling users to report mob attacks in real time using photos, videos, and location data. The app alerts law enforcement, activists, and nearby users to respond quickly and prevent violence. It also serves as a platform for education and awareness, encouraging people—especially youths to promote justice and discourage mob actions.
